Anthony Wilson 1896 – 1959 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 25 Mar 1896

Birth Location: Bedford, Frontenac, Kingston, Frontenac, Ontario, Canada

Death Date: 31 October 1959

Death Location: Sudbury, Ontario, Canada

Father: Henry Wilson

Mother: Mary Simpson

Spouse(s): Bertha Kilbey

Children(s): Mabel Wilson, Norman Wilson, Madeline Wilson, Barbara Wilson, Stanley Wilson

According to available records, Anthony Wilson was born in 1896 in Bedford, Frontenac, Kingston, Frontenac, Ontario, Canada, the child of Henry Wilson and Mary Anne Simpson. Following those early years, Anthony Wilson married Bertha Lillian Kilbey, and their family grew to include Mabel Wilson, Norman Anthony Wilson, Madeline Wilson, Barbara Wilson and Stanley Ray Wilson. In the later years of life, Anthony Wilson died in 1959 in Sudbury, Ontario, Canada.
